Newport 1918-C



The Newport 1918-C is a Handheld Optical Power Meter specifically designed to accurately measure optical power and energy from monochromatic or near-monochromatic sources. Its versatile power options, with support for both AC wall-plug and rechargeable batteries, make it ideal for various portable and stationary applications. The 1918-C's user-friendly menu provides easy access to all features, settings, and modes. Some of the prominent features include a USB device interface, external USB flash-memory compatibility, an impressive internal data point storage capacity of 250,000 points, and compatibility with a range of detectors and software suites.

Equipped with a high-quality TFT 4-inch LCD full-color display, the 1918-C ensures effortless readability even without laser goggles, presenting enumerated and plotted results on a single screen. Users can choose between relative ratio measurements or direct display of stored or real-time values. The power meter further offers statistical capabilities, allowing computation of standard deviation, mean, maximum-minimum, maximum, and minimum values. With an exceptional price-to-performance ratio, the 1918-C demonstrates remarkable correlation between multiple locations, making it an ideal choice for applications in manufacturing, quality assurance/quality control, research and development, and more.

The 1918-C boasts the ability to be controlled remotely through a computer. This remote control capability facilitates easy synchronization with other instruments using LabVIEW drivers, developed in the .NET environment. The power meter's 250 kHz sampling ability and data transfer via USB at a full-speed of 11 Mbps are fully utilized through these drivers. For convenient connectivity, the 1918-C comes equipped with a USB connector on the side of the unit, enabling seamless communication with a computer. Users can send commands to the power meter from the host PC through the USB computer interface port. Additionally, this power meter adapts effortlessly to various signal measurement tasks, such as DC voltage or current integrated or non-integrated signals and AC peak-to-peak pulse voltage or current.

Installation Category II
Altitude < 3000m
Enclosure Plastic Molded Case with a Kick Stand
Power 90-264 VAC, 50/60 Hz, 33 Watts with
1918-EXT-PS External Power Supply
Display Graphical LCD 1/4 VGA, 4 inch Diagonal
Operating Environment 5°C to 40°C; < 70% RH Non-Condensing 
Dimensions 5.4 in x 7.6 in x 2.4 in (137 mm x 193 mm x 61 mm)
Weight Maximum 2.3 lbs
